What Are the Essential Features of the Best Saddle for Mounted Archery?
The best saddle for mounted archery incorporates several essential features to enhance the rider’s stability, comfort, and performance.
- Stability: A well-designed saddle should provide a secure and stable seat, enabling the archer to maintain balance while shooting. This stability is crucial as it allows for accurate aiming and shooting while the horse is in motion.
- Comfort: Comfort is key in a saddle for mounted archery, as long periods in the saddle can lead to fatigue. Features such as good padding, ergonomic design, and proper fit can significantly enhance the rider’s comfort, allowing for extended practice and performance without discomfort.
- Weight Distribution: The saddle must distribute weight evenly across the horse’s back to prevent unnecessary strain on the horse. A design that promotes an even distribution helps ensure the horse remains comfortable and can perform optimally during archery activities.
- Durability: Mounted archery involves rigorous movement and potential wear, so a saddle made from high-quality, durable materials is essential. This durability ensures that the saddle can withstand the demands of both the rider and the horse over time, making it a worthwhile investment.
- Attachment Points: Having multiple attachment points for gear is essential for mounted archers. These points allow for the secure placement of quivers, bows, and other necessary equipment, ensuring that everything is easily accessible and does not interfere with riding.
- Adjustability: An adjustable saddle allows for customization to fit different horse breeds and riding styles. This adaptability is crucial for ensuring both the rider’s and the horse’s comfort, accommodating any changes in the horse’s shape or the rider’s preferences.
- Security Features: Security features such as a high cantle or knee rolls can help keep the rider securely in place during shooting. These features provide additional support and confidence, especially when riding at speed or during sudden movements.
How Do Different Types of Saddles Impact Performance in Mounted Archery?
The choice of saddle significantly affects both comfort and performance in mounted archery.
- Western Saddle: This type of saddle is known for its stability and comfort, making it a popular choice for long rides and various activities, including mounted archery. Its wide seat and horn provide excellent support for the archer, allowing for better balance and control during shooting.
- English Saddle: English saddles are lighter and more streamlined, which can enhance mobility and quick movement. However, they may require more skill to maintain balance, as they lack a horn, making it crucial for the archer to have good core strength and proper technique.
- Endurance Saddle: Designed for long-distance riding, endurance saddles are lightweight and feature a design that promotes comfort over extended periods. This type of saddle often includes added padding and adjustable features, which can help an archer maintain focus and stability during competitions.
- Treeless Saddle: Treeless saddles offer a unique fit as they conform closely to the horse’s back, providing a more direct connection between horse and rider. This type can enhance the archer’s ability to feel the horse’s movements, allowing for greater responsiveness during archery activities.
- Ranch Saddle: Similar to Western saddles but generally more rugged, ranch saddles are built for durability and versatility. They provide a stable seat and can be fitted with various accessories, making them suitable for both archery and other ranch-related tasks.

What Common Mistakes Should You Avoid When Selecting a Saddle for Mounted Archery?
When selecting a saddle for mounted archery, there are several common mistakes to avoid to ensure comfort and performance.
- Choosing the Wrong Size: Selecting a saddle that doesn’t fit your horse properly can lead to discomfort for both the horse and the archer. A saddle that is too tight may cause pain, while one that is too loose can shift during riding, affecting stability and aim.
- Ignoring Weight Distribution: It’s essential to consider how the saddle distributes weight across the horse’s back. An uneven distribution can lead to pressure points and long-term health issues for the horse, which is particularly detrimental in a sport that requires agility and endurance.
- Neglecting Saddle Material: The material of the saddle plays a crucial role in both performance and comfort. Synthetic materials may offer lighter weight but can lack breathability, while leather may provide durability and a better fit but require more maintenance.
- Overlooking Stirrup Positioning: The placement of stirrups is vital for balance and control when shooting. Incorrect stirrup positioning can lead to difficulty in maintaining a proper stance and can hinder the archer’s ability to draw the bow effectively.
- Failing to Test Ride: It is important to test the saddle on both your horse and yourself before making a purchase. A saddle may look good on paper, but only by riding with it can you determine if it meets your specific needs for comfort and functionality.
- Not Considering Padding: The amount and type of padding in the saddle can greatly affect comfort during long rides. Insufficient padding can lead to chafing and fatigue, while too much can alter the fit and control, making it harder to aim accurately.
- Disregarding Adjustability: A saddle with limited adjustability may not be suitable for a growing horse or changing riding styles. Features such as adjustable knee rolls and girths can enhance fit and comfort, which is crucial for performance in mounted archery.
